boostorg / website-v2

New Boost website
https://boost.io
Boost Software License 1.0
8 stars 13 forks source link

404: Not Found Page #175

Open vinniefalco opened 1 year ago

vinniefalco commented 1 year ago

I hope our new site's 404 page is better than this one:

https://boost.org/404.html

This isn't a huge priority but... well... you know.

williln commented 1 year ago

For reference, this is the 404 page we have now:

Screenshot 2023-04-03 at 1 21 57 PM
frankwiles commented 1 year ago

Yeah it's "better" but not awesome. Many sites have fun with this, while still clearly explaining that it's a 404 "File not found" error.

For example, including the above red box and text to be clear, but having a box that appears to be a linker error like:

/tmp/boost-website.o: undefined reference to `user-guide.html`
ld returned 1 exit status

😄

gregnewman commented 1 year ago

We can iterate on this. There was never a provided design for it.

vinniefalco commented 1 year ago

We don't have a clue on finding that page:

png-clipart-man-holding-magnifying-glass-illustration-inspector-clouseau-the-pink-panther-cartoon-others-miscellaneous-mammal

vinniefalco commented 1 year ago

Just kidding... I was thinking more along the lines of using the keywords in the URL target to offer some suggestions on where they can go next. This is low priority, a simple "404" suffices for now (with a suitably aligned color palette) but that shade of red is louder than a chicken's anus in pokeberry season.

gregnewman commented 1 year ago

@williln I think you were doing something with 404's this week. Does it fix this issue?

williln commented 1 year ago

@gregnewman ~I think once https://github.com/cppalliance/temp-site/pull/727 is merged this can be closed. We can reopen this if we decide later on to restyle the 404.~ We can keep this open since some restyling will be happening!

d-spencer-strickland commented 1 year ago

Need to have fun illustration on this page - empty nest or cracked eggs per @vinniefalco suggestions

I think whatever is used for the 404 can be copied to the 500.

404